AMPL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2022 in Review

130 of the 5,936 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Amplitude (AMPL) for Q2 2022, worth a combined $629M — up 6% from $594M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 49 funds opened new AMPL positions and 19 closed out — a net gain of 30 holders — while 35 added to existing stakes and 21 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Battery Management Corp, adding an estimated $87.7M. The largest seller was Providence Equity Partners, exiting entirely with an estimated $28.7M sold.
